Before starting, preheat the oven to 450°F.Wash and dry all produce. In a large pot, add 10 cups water and 2 tsp salt. (NOTE: Use same for 4 ppl.) Cover and bring to a boil over high heat. Cut the zucchini in half lengthwise, then into 1/2-inch thick half-moons. Peel, then finely chop shallot. Roughly chop basil leaves.
Toss zucchini and 1 tbsp oil (dbl for 4ppl) on a baking sheet. Season with salt and pepper. Roast in the middle of the oven, stirring halfway through cooking, until tender, 10-12 min.
Add rigatoni to the pot of boiling water. Cook uncovered, stirring occasionally, until tender, 9-11 min. When pasta is tender, reserve 1/2 cup pasta water (dbl for 4 ppl), then drain and set aside.
While pasta cooks, heat a large oven-proof pan over medium heat. When hot, add 1 tbsp oil (dbl for 4 ppl), then shallots. Cook, stirring often, until softened, 3-4 min. Add crushed tomatoes, half the Italian seasoning and 1/2 tsp sugar. Cook, stirring occasionally, until slightly reduced, 6-8 min. Add spinach to the pan. Stir, until spinach wilts, 1 min.
When zucchini is removed from the oven, preheat oven broiler to high. Add zucchini, cooked rigatoni and reserved pasta water to pan with sauce and toss to combine. Season with salt and pepper. (NOTE: For 4 ppl, add sauce and rigatoni to the large pot, toss to combine, then transfer to a lightly oiled 9x13-inch baking dish.) Sprinkle over shredded mozzarella. Broil in the middle of the oven, until cheese melts, 3-5 min (NOTE: Keep an eye on the cheese so it doesn't burn!).
While pasta bakes, in a small bowl, stir together stracciatella, half the basil and remaining Italian seasoning. Season with salt and pepper. Divide pasta among plates. Spoon over herby stracciatella and sprinkle with remaining basil.
